I drive a lot - 40 - 50,000 miles a year - about 80% rural,coat range highways so I've been trying to balance the performance mods with running costs.

I've got Eibach springs and Koni dampers - LOVE THEM! Not too harsh a ride and great cornering.

I was running the Saab/BBS 215x45x17 rims - I've used a variety of tires - Michelins, Khumo Ecstas, Dunlop SP9000 and some General Tire tires from Les Schwab. They all wore horribly fast - I was getting 14 - 17,000 miles out of a set with significant inside shoulder wear - especially with the Dunlops and the Khumos. For the price of a new set of tires I got a set of 15 inch Borbet rims and 195x60x15 Khumo Ecstas. Amazingly little loss of handling and at least 2MPG improvement in gas mileage, along with less "friskiness" on ruts and MUCH better wear characteristics - I'm estimating at least 25k from the set.

I've done the 3 inch air intake mods with a K&N filter and a JT3" downpipe - no cat - with the 3" pipe extended almost to the rear axle - with the Saab sport exhaust. Nice sound, not "rude" or rice box like - just a sporty burble with a bit of a snarl on WOT. Also put in the Dawes MBC and WOW!! does this combo make a difference to spool up and overall performance - the car goes like a rocket - almost scary at times!

The performance mods make another huge difference in MPG!! If I accelerate hard - and "play" around town it guzzles gas -- about 22 mpg in town; HOWEVER - out on the highways on cruise it has added yet another 2 MPG.

The bottom line . . . I have a hot little car that handles like a dream - and for normal highway driving (60 mph on state highways and 70 on interstate) I'm getting a pretty consistent 31.9 mpg on the SID - 32.4 mpg ACTUAL.

I just checked it out over 1275 miles starting in Coos Bay on the Oregonn coast over the Coast Range to Portland. From Portland up the Columbia Gorge to La Grand (at 4,000 feert). From La Grande thro the Cascades to Bend (3700 feet)- passes to 5300 feet. From Bend to Independence (172 ft) back to Portland then back across the Coast Range to Lincoln City on the coast - and sout to Coos Bay. Total 1275 miles in 5 days - temperatures mostly between 85 and 100 degrees (except the first and last 100 miles). For the first 500 miles I got 34.5 MPG (on the SID) crossing rwo mountain ranges and climbing 4,000 feet in elevation. Overall I averaged 31.9 (SID) and 32.4 (actual) with and overall average speed of 51 mph. It was the in- town driving in La Grand, Bend, Independence and Portland that brought the averages down. With my driving habits, I estimate that the performance mods and smaller tires are saving me $374 per year in gas and $1100 per year in tires.
